Birders,

The drake Eurasian Widgeon was still at the pond on Harrison Road, The
Plains this morning around 9:30.  He was with a group of about ten American
Widgeon.  There were over 1000 Canada Geese feeding in the pasture aound the
pond.  Among them was the immature Snow Goose and a very large hydrid Canada
x domestic goose.  While there I saw a flock of about 50 Starlings moving
through the unmowed field to the east of the pond.  In the Starling flock
was a single male Brewer's Blackbird.
